In today’s fast-paced digital landscape, developers are the backbone of innovation. They build, integrate, and maintain the applications and services that power businesses. However, as the complexity of software ecosystems grows, so do the challenges developers face. This is where API management steps in as a game-changer, streamlining workflows, reducing bottlenecks, and ultimately enhancing developer productivity.
In this blog post, we’ll explore how API management tools and strategies empower developers to work smarter, not harder, while delivering high-quality results faster.
API management refers to the process of creating, publishing, securing, monitoring, and analyzing application programming interfaces (APIs) in a scalable and efficient way. It involves the use of tools and platforms that help organizations manage their APIs throughout their lifecycle.
Key components of API management include:
By centralizing these functions, API management platforms simplify the development process and allow developers to focus on what they do best—building innovative solutions.
One of the biggest challenges developers face is integrating APIs into their applications. Without proper tools, this process can be time-consuming and error-prone. API management platforms provide comprehensive documentation, interactive testing environments, and SDKs that make integration seamless.
For example, developer portals often include step-by-step guides and code samples, enabling developers to quickly understand how to use an API. This reduces the time spent troubleshooting and accelerates the development cycle.
In large teams, maintaining consistency across APIs can be a daunting task. API management platforms promote standardization by enforcing design guidelines, versioning, and naming conventions. This ensures that APIs are consistent, easy to use, and maintainable.
Additionally, these platforms foster collaboration by providing a centralized hub where developers can share feedback, report issues, and access updates. This eliminates silos and keeps everyone on the same page, boosting overall productivity.
Security is a top priority for developers, but implementing robust security measures can be complex and time-consuming. API management platforms simplify this by offering built-in security features such as:
By automating these processes, developers can focus on building features rather than worrying about vulnerabilities or compliance issues.
When APIs fail or underperform, it can disrupt workflows and lead to frustrated users. API management platforms provide real-time monitoring and detailed analytics, allowing developers to identify and resolve issues quickly.
For instance, developers can track API response times, error rates, and usage patterns to pinpoint bottlenecks or anomalies. This proactive approach minimizes downtime and ensures a smooth user experience.
In competitive industries, speed is everything. API management accelerates development by automating repetitive tasks, such as API deployment, testing, and scaling. With features like mock APIs and sandbox environments, developers can prototype and test their applications without waiting for backend services to be fully developed.
This agility enables teams to deliver new features and products faster, giving businesses a competitive edge.
As applications grow, so does the demand on APIs. API management platforms are designed to handle scalability effortlessly, ensuring that APIs can support increasing traffic without compromising performance. Features like auto-scaling, load balancing, and caching help developers build resilient systems that can adapt to future needs.
Moreover, API management tools often support multi-cloud and hybrid environments, making it easier for developers to integrate with modern architectures like microservices and serverless computing.
API management is no longer a luxury—it’s a necessity for organizations that want to empower their developers and stay ahead in the digital race. By simplifying integration, enhancing collaboration, improving security, and providing real-time insights, API management platforms enable developers to work more efficiently and deliver exceptional results.
If you’re looking to boost your team’s productivity and streamline your API ecosystem, investing in a robust API management solution is the way forward. Not only will it save time and resources, but it will also set the stage for long-term success in an increasingly API-driven world.
Ready to take your API strategy to the next level? Explore the latest API management tools and see how they can transform your development process today!